The efficiency, or the measure of the heat energy output per kW of electricity, is stated as the COP (Coefficient of Performance) or SCOP (or Seasonal Coefficient of Performance the SCOP is the average COP over a defined period of time such as a year). An air source heat pump does not create heat it simply moves it from one place to another through the vapour compression cycle (or refrigeration process) to make it more useable. A boiler works at a high flow temperature of around 70C, but an air source heat pump operates at a lower temperature around 35C to 45C for the radiator system and around 55C for hot water.
